Docker Compose: 37,393 GitHub Stars – 멀티 컨테이너 설정 가이드 2026
(dev.to)
Docker Compose를 활용한 2026년형 멀티 컨테이너 설정 가이드는 선언적 YAML을 통해 복잡한 서비스를 관리하고, 프로덕션 환경의 보안과 안정성을 확보하기 위한 핵심적인 기술적 방법론을 제시합니다.
이 글의 핵심 포인트
- 1Docker Compose의 37,393개 GitHub 스타를 통한 기술적 검증 및 신뢰도 확인
- 2선언적 YAML을 활용한 멀티 컨테이너 애플리케이션의 효율적 정의 및 실행
- 3Traefik, Prometheus, Grafana 등 주요 오픈소스 생태계와의 높은 호환성
- 4프로덕션 환경을 위한 보안 강화(Hardening) 및 헬스 체크(Health checks) 전략 포함
- 52026년 기준의 최신 인프라 관리 및 설치 가이드 제공
이 글에 대한 공공지능 분석
왜 중요한가?
마이크로서비스 아키텍처(MSA)가 보편화된 환경에서 다중 컨테이너를 효율적으로 관리하고 운영 안정성을 확보하는 것은 서비스 생존의 핵심입니다.
어떤 배경과 맥락이 있나?
클라우드 네이티브 생태계가 성숙함에 따라 단순 실행을 넘어 모니터링(Prometheus, Grafana) 및 네트워크(Traefik) 통합이 필수적인 기술적 요구사항으로 자리 잡았습니다.
업계에 어떤 영향을 주나?
선언적 설정을 통한 인프라 관리 자동화는 개발 생산성을 높이며, 프로덕션 하드닝 기술은 서비스 장애 리스크를 획기적으로 낮추는 데 기여합니다.
한국 시장에 어떤 시사점이 있나?
인프라 비용 최적화가 중요한 한국 스타트업들에게 Docker Compose를 활용한 효율적인 리소스 관리와 안정적인 배포 전략은 기술 부채를 줄이는 필수 요소입니다.
이 글에 대한 큐레이터 의견
많은 스타트업이 초기부터 Kubernetes와 같은 고비용의 복잡한 오케스트레이션 도입에 매몰되어 엔지니어링 리소스를 낭비하곤 합니다. 하지만 이번 가이드가 제시하는 것처럼, Docker Compose를 통해 서비스의 복잡도를 제어하면서도 프로덕션 수준의 보안과 헬스 체크를 확보하는 것은 초기 성장을 위한 훨씬 경제적이고 영리한 접근입니다.
창업자는 기술적 복잡성을 낮추면서도 확장성을 고려한 인프라 설계를 지향해야 합니다. Traefik이나 Prometheus 같은 생태계 도구와의 통합을 고려한 설계는 향후 서비스 규모 확대 시 전환 비용을 낮추는 밑거름이 될 것이며, 이는 곧 제품 출시 속도(Time-to-Market)의 경쟁력으로 이어질 것입니다.
관련 뉴스
- GitHub Actions에서 Docker Swarm으로 배포하기 — 실제로 작동하는 설정 방법
- Dockerized Node.js 애플리케이션을 위한 Jenkins CI/CD 파이프라인: 수동 트리거 vs GitHub Webhooks를 사용한 자동 트리거
- GitHub Actions을 사용하여 비공개 GitHub 저장소를 공개 조직 저장소에 동기화하기 (그리고 아무도 말해주지 않는 인증 함정)
- #github, #opensource, #webdev, #programming
- 워크플로우 간소화: GitHub Actions CI/CD 파이프라인 최적화 가이드
댓글
아직 댓글이 없습니다. 첫 댓글을 남겨보세요.